- 博客(10)
- 收藏
- 关注
原创 攻防世界----fileclude
是php中独有的一种协议,它是一种过滤器,可以作为一个中间流来过滤其他的数据流。通常使用该协议来读取或者写入部分数据,且在读取和写入之前对数据进行一些过滤,例如base64编码处理,rot13处理等。Filterphp://filter/过滤器|过滤器/resource=待过滤的数据流。
2024-09-24 20:36:40
268
原创 攻防世界(Web)-unserialize3
1、PHP序列化php序列化的函数为serialize(),将一个对象转换为字符串。Tip:serialize()函数有个规定,在序列化对象时,如果对象存在有__sleep魔术方法,那么,在序列化对象时__sleep魔术方法会优先调用,然后再继续执行序列化操作,仅仅会将__sleep方法里面的对象进行序列化操作。php?s:2:"18";2、PHP反序列化顾名思义就是将一个字符串恢复成对象。
2024-09-21 23:19:59
449
3
原创 SpringBoot的首页与图标定制
其中 resources/public 、resources/static 、resources/resources 目录下写好index.html直接运行就可以看见HTML页面;访问地址:http://localhost:8080。静态资源存放的目录有:resources/public 、resources/static 、resources/resources 、resources/templates;将想要的图标设置成如下命名规则即可实现图标定制。(通常使用这种方式)
2023-08-10 22:09:45
299
1
原创 SpringBoot项目多环境配置及配置文件位置
我们在主配置文件编写的时候,文件名可以是 application-{profile}.properties/yml , 用来指定多个环境版本;注意:如果yml和properties同时都配置了端口,并且没有激活其他环境 , 默认会使用properties配置文件的!和properties配置文件中一样,但是使用yml去实现不需要创建多个配置文件,只需要创建一个。优先级1:项目路径下的config文件夹下的配置文件。优先级3:资源路径下的config文件夹下的配置文件。优先级2:项目路径下配置文件。
2023-08-07 21:15:44
672
原创 Springboot自动配置及配置文件
语法结构:key = value。配置文件的作用:修改Springboot自动配置的默认值,因为Springboot在底层都给我们配置好了。2)yaml 存对象要 比properties 存对象更加简洁,properties只能保存键值对。语法结构:key: 空格 value。1)语法结构:key: 空格 value。四、使用properties给实体类赋值。4)yaml 可以直接给实体类赋值。3)yaml 存数组。
2023-08-01 22:55:00
249
1
原创 Python爬虫准备工作
1. 一般Python程序第一行需要加入#-*- coding:utf-8 -*- 或 #coding = utf-8这样可以在代码中包含中文2. Python文件中可以加入main函数用于测试程序,表示当程序执行时调用main函数,快速找到函数入口main()3. Python用 # 添加注释,多行注释使用快捷键 ctrl + /
2023-04-25 22:13:44
387
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人